Frequently Asked Questions
How many students attend St. Cloud Extended Day Program?
23 students attend St. Cloud Extended Day Program.
What is the racial composition of the student body?
61% of St. Cloud Extended Day Program students are White, 17% of students are Black, 13% of students are Hispanic, and 9% of students are American Indian.
What grades does St. Cloud Extended Day Program offer ?
St. Cloud Extended Day Program offers enrollment in grades 9-12 (No virtual instruction).
What school district is St. Cloud Extended Day Program part of?
St. Cloud Extended Day Program is part of Central Minnesota Joint Powers School District.
